首页 诗词 字典 板报 句子 名言 友答 励志 学校 网站地图
当前位置: 首页 > 教程频道 > 开发语言 > C++ Builder >

c++builder中TObjectListView控件如何动态显示不同的sheet,sheet下又如何显示相应的列,并在列下填充相应的结果

2013-03-26 
c++builder中TObjectListView控件怎么动态显示不同的sheet,sheet下又怎么显示相应的列,并在列下填充相应的

c++builder中TObjectListView控件怎么动态显示不同的sheet,sheet下又怎么显示相应的列,并在列下填充相应的结果?
  如有一个“列表浏览”的TabSheet,在这个tabsheet下添加了TObjectListView控件,当激活“列表浏览”时,在“列表浏览”这个页面下自动显示“端口”这个TabSheet,并且“端口”这个TabSheet可以列出相应的列,如“端口编号”,“端口名称”,在这些列中填充相应的内容。

不知道TObjectListView控件怎么动态显示不同的sheet,sheet下又怎么显示相应的列,并在列下填充相应的结果。
[解决办法]
TObjectListView  
cb2010?cb6中没找到此控件啊
[解决办法]
 ObjectListViewProjf_OCX.h
这是引入的ocx控件
[解决办法]
TabSheet 是PageControl1容器里的一个吧
我的理解是这个TabSheet 就是你说的端口。
TabSheet 里放一个ListView1 

ListView1 建2个列,编号和端口名。

[解决办法]

listview的操作例子


  TListColumn  *NewColumn;
  TListItem  *ListItem;

  ListView1-> ViewStyle=vsReport;
  NewColumn = ListView1->Columns->Add();
  NewColumn->Caption = "编号";

  NewColumn = ListView1->Columns->Add();
  NewColumn->Caption = "端口";
  for (int i = 0; i < 6; i++)
  {
    ListItem = ListView1->Items->Add();
    ListItem->Caption = "编号"+String( i);
    ListItem->SubItems->Add("端口"+String(i));
  }

热点排行